Abstract
An automated solvent dispensing workstation capable of delivering volumes ranging from 10Â mL to 4.5Â L for the preparation of solutions/mobile phases was developed and implemented into the industrial R&D laboratory. The workstation was designed to address business, safety, and compliance needs while meeting or exceeding the precision and accuracy of current manual methods of preparation. The system's performance was optimized with respect to liquid transfer tubing inner diameter, pumping pressure, flow characteristics of the valve, and computer control logic. The automated solvent dispensing workstation was shown to exceed the specifications set by the ASTM for Class A graduated cylinders for all dispense volumes (10Â mL-4.5Â L).
